NINE OLYMPIC RACERS

Nine Olympians recently returning from the 2022 Beijing Olympics plan to race in Steamboat Springs this week! Come watch the fastest athletes in our nation take to the cross country and alpine race courses in the NCAA Rocky Mountain Intercollegiate Ski Championships ! This CU Invitational triples as the 10th Annual Spencer James Nelson Memorial Invitational and the NCAA Western Regional. This is the final qualifer for the NCAA Championships in March!

Some of the most noticible Olympian names who will be attending include Team USA cross country athletes Novie McCabe and Sophia Laukli, who teamed up with Jessie Diggins for the strongest results the USA has ever seen from cross country at the Olympics.

Additionally, the SSWSC welcomes back Alpine Olympian Katie Parker, who skied with our teams in 2017 and 2018 after graduating high school and before joining the University of Utah on their ski team.

Most of these Olympians placed in the top-20 in Beijing and hold top World Cup and Junior Wolrd Championship results!

2022 Cross Country Olympians Competing:

Sophia Laukli, USA, University of Utah
• U.S. Ski Team D-Team
• 15th in the 30km in Beijing (teammate Jessie Diggins earned historic silver medal in this race)
• 5th in the 2021 U23 World Championships 10km
• 5th in final stage of 2022 Tour de Ski World Cup
• Silver medal in the relay at the 2020 Junior World Championships

Novie McCabe, USA, University of Utah
• U.S. Ski Team D-Team
• 18th in the 30km, 24th in the 10km, and 6th in the relay in Beijing
• 7th in final stage of 2022 Tour de Ski World Cup
• 3rd in the 5km and 15km at the 2021 NCAA Championship
• Silver medal in the relay at the 2020 Junior World Championships

JC Schoonmaker, USA, University of Alaska-Anchorage
• U.S. Ski Team A-Team
• 15th in the sprint, 9th in team sprint in Beijing
• Ranked 21 in the world in sprint
• 2022 US National Champion

Luke Jager, USA, University of Utah
• U.S. Ski Team D-Team
• 25th in the sprint, 9th in the relay in Beijing
• 2X Junior World Champion in Relay (2019 and 2020)

Mariel Pulles, Estonia, University of Alaska-Fairbanks
• competed in 3 events in Beijing

2022 Alpine Olympians Competing:

Magdalena Luczak, Poland, University of Colorado, competed in GS, SL and Team Parallel in Beijing
Tomas Birkner, Argentina, University of Utah, competed in GS and SL in Beijing
Katie Parker, Australia, University of Utah, competed in SL in Beijing
Katie Vesterstein, Estonia, University of Utah, competed in GS and SL in Beijing
